Roa agreed to persuade Nephthys.
For a moment, I wondered—what am I even doing?
Just a few weeks ago, I was enjoying a peaceful life in my territory, dreaming about a future wife I had yet to meet.
Now, I’m struggling with how to turn my little brother into an accomplice.
At this rate, I’m practically dragging him into crime.
Roa may not have the same mental resilience as I do.
I’m sorry, Roa.
I wanted to keep you pure, but that’s no longer possible.
Please forgive your useless older brother.
Once we get through the ceasefire negotiations, I’ll even help you find a fiancée…
“Uh… Nephthys?”
Roa’s voice snapped me out of my thoughts.
It seemed I had been lost in self-reproach.
Roa looked puzzled, probably because I had been calling Nephthys so casually.
“Ah, my mistake. After two weeks of persuasion, I’ve grown rather fond of him. You should be careful too, Roa.”
“H-Huh…”
“Nephthys is from the Bartolucci Knight Family, which is quite famous in Naia.”
“The Bartolucci Knights? Aren’t they known for producing civil officials? If their officers are supposed to be in Goldasht, the heart of Naia’s administration, why was Nephthys under Barbato’s command?”
Unlike Geraldo, who comes from a knight family skilled in combat, Nephthys is not from a warrior lineage.
Yet he served as Barbato’s aide, which seemed rather odd.
Of course, there’s always a chance he had exceptional talent as a commander, but it’s difficult to say for sure.
“So, Nephthys, why were you working under Barbato?”
“Mmmph! Mmm—Mmmph!”
“Oh, right. You can’t talk with that gag in your mouth.”
I removed the gag from Nephthys.
Since I had interrogated him several times before, we had a certain… familiarity.
Maybe now he’d be willing to talk.
“Ugh! You filthy Ortenos scum! Don’t think for a second that I’ll give in to you! I will never submit to you bastards!”
“……”
Under the dim glow of the magic lantern, Nephthys shouted defiantly, his bald head reflecting the light.
We had been interrogating him to learn more about Naia’s internal affairs, but he refused to speak.
He had remarkable resolve.
However, that only reinforced my belief—if we could break him, we’d obtain valuable information.
“Just kill me already, Ortenos! I will curse you wretches until my dying breath! That will be my only solace for my fallen comrades!”
“Keep your voice down. You’re scaring Roa.”
Snap.
I dislocated Nephthys’ arm in the opposite direction.
For a knight of only satellite-class strength, his arm snapped as easily as a twig.
“Aaaaaagh!”
“Eek!”
Nephthys’ scream made Roa flinch in fear.
“Nephthys, I know you weren’t the mastermind behind this invasion of Ortenos. Who’s pulling the strings behind you? Why did they target Grandfather?”
“Ugh… I have nothing to say to you!”
A red curse seal surfaced on Nephthys’ forehead.
It seemed that the moment he tried to talk about the one who cast the curse, the seal activated.
“This is… a type of curse seal I’ve never seen before. It looks similar to the ‘Hypnosis Seal,’ but it’s much more complex. It could be a composite type…”
Roa leaned in to examine the curse seal on Nephthys’ forehead, his earlier fear completely gone.
“Composite type?”
“Yes. High-level curse seal magic users can engrave seals with multiple effects. At that level, they might even create original seals, and breaking them isn’t easy.”
“So, curse seal magic varies greatly depending on the user.”
Since curse seal magic isn’t my forte, I could only offer a generic response.
If I ignored the effort required and trained for it, I might eventually become proficient, but for now, it’s a low priority.
Besides, I have a natural resistance to curse seal magic.
Right now, I’m focusing on learning ‘Puppet Magic,’ the technique Aquila used.
“According to the few remaining Ortenos texts, ancient races wielded even higher-level curse seal magic. They could rewrite seals or even use them as a trade for life itself—some were considered forbidden sorcery.”
Just hearing about it was terrifying.
Curse seal magic was clearly different from other forms of magic.
Even my ‘Magic Quantum Theory’ couldn’t fully explain it.
Since most seals are easy to create once you understand the basics, the system itself lacks proper organization.
Perhaps Roa can see something I can’t.
“I see. You’ve studied well, Roa.”
I praised him and ruffled his hair.
“Hehe.”
Roa had a researcher’s mindset.
Once something piqued his interest, he pursued it relentlessly.
Due to the Ortenos Usurpation Incident, most historical records were lost, so researching this topic must have been an enormous challenge.
Compared to other noble families, Ortenos is woefully uninformed—just a bunch of battle-hardened muscle heads.
A noble like Roa, who specializes in intelligence, is rare within Ortenos.
“So, if this is a high-level curse seal, do you think you can handle it, Roa?”
“Hmm… It seems to contain ‘Forgetfulness Seals’ and ‘Encryption Seals’ as well… This is quite tricky—”
Roa scratched his cheek, looking slightly troubled.
The person who engraved this seal on Nephthys was likely a master of curse seal magic.
From what I had heard from Barbato, Naia was undoubtedly involved in some shady dealings.
If we failed to extract information now, it would impact the upcoming ceasefire negotiations.
(If Roa can’t do it… I may have no choice but to break not only Nephthys’ will but his very soul.)
I began considering the possibility.
However, Roa didn’t look discouraged.
“—No, I think I can handle this much.”
His voice carried confidence.
It seemed he had found a breakthrough.
Gathering his magic, Roa pressed his index finger against the curse seal on Nephthys’ forehead.
A vast amount of stellar-class magic began flowing smoothly from Roa’s magic gates.
